About Mabion S.A.

https://www.mabion.eu/en/

Mabion S.A. is an integrated Contract Development and Manufacturing Organization (CDMO) that provides end-to-end services for the development and manufacturing of protein-based biotherapeutics. The company specializes in monoclonal antibodies and biosimilars, offering a complete workflow from cell line development and banking to process optimization and large-scale GMP manufacturing. Core competencies include upstream processing using mammalian cell cultures, downstream purification involving chromatography and viral clearance, and technology transfer for scale-up. Mabion partners with p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ies to support both clinical and commercial supply, streamlining the path from gene to final drug product.
